To thrive in the competitive food industry, owners must prioritize strategic marketing and consistent operational excellence over mere culinary skill. Small establishments often struggle when they lack customer flexibility, fail to offer proper service, or attempt to advertise before their internal processes are polished. Long-term success requires maintaining high food quality while building client loyalty through personalized incentives, community involvement, and attentive staff. Owners should focus on geographical outreach and creating a welcoming environment that encourages repeat visits and positive word-of-mouth. Ultimately, a restaurant survives by being adaptable to diners' needs and ensuring every guest experience provides genuine value.
